Leon Britton proud with Swansea City's season

11th May

Leon Britton believes Swansea City can reflect on a demanding season with pride.
The Swans signed off the season on a winning note after beating Sunderland 3-1 at the Stadium of Light.
It was a victory that took the Swans onto 42 points to seal a 12th-placed finish.
And with the curtain now drawn on the season, Britton feels the campaign has been a successful one considering the added demands of the Europa League.
"I think when you look at the season and see that we've reached the last 32 of the Europa League and finished 12th in the Premier League - that's got to be seen as a good campaign for us," said the midfielder.
"The Europa League was a completely new experience for this club - not just the players - and while it was an amazing experience I think it took a lot out of us.
"We did very well in the competition and I think we have learned a lot from the experience of playing in different countries and against teams with different approaches.
"I think we can learn a lot from a few sticky patches that we've gone through this season, while we also changed our manager too so that was another thing to deal with.
"So, with that on top of the league demands, I think we can all be proud of finishing 12th because it has been a very competitive season in the Premier League."
